What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files placed on your device when you visit a website. They record essential and optional data to help enhance functionality, navigation, and personalised content delivery. This helps us maintain a seamless experience across sessions.

Cookies allow us to remember actions you've taken on the site,, such as saving articles, responding to surveys, or accepting an offer from a sponsor without requiring you to repeat those steps later.

Types of cookies include:

  • Session cookies: Temporary and deleted once your session ends. Useful for secure logins and navigating the site without interruptions.
  • Persistent cookies: Stored on your device across sessions. Help us remember your preferences or show relevant promotions over time.
  • First-party cookies: Created directly by Asian Trader. For example, when you log in or set article display preferences.
  • Third-party cookies: Set by external providers (e.g., analytics platforms, social media trackers, or ad networks) whose services are integrated into our platform.

Your Rights Under the UK GDPR 

You have rights relating to any personal data collected about you through cookies and other tracking technologies. These rights include:

  • The right to be informed about how your data is collected and used
  • The right of access to see what data we hold about you
  • The right to rectification if the data is incorrect or incomplete
  • The right to erasure (the “right to be forgotten”) in certain cases
  • The right to restrict the processing of your data
  • The right to object to data processing for certain purposes, such as direct marketing
  • The right to withdraw your consent at any time
